Slug & Lettuce - Stonegate Group is looking for a Kitchen Team Member to join their team at Friar Street, Old Warren. You will be responsible for assisting with food preparation, ensuring the kitchen maintains high standards of cleanliness and hygiene, and producing quality dishes.

The ideal candidate will have a passion for hospitality and be eager to learn new skills.

Benefits include:

  • Discounts on food and drink
  • Flexible working hours
  • Access to various rewards and discounts

How to prepare for a job interview at Slug & Lettuce - Stonegate Group

Know Your Kitchen Basics

Before heading into the interview, brush up on your kitchen terminology and food preparation techniques. Being able to discuss your experience with food hygiene and cleanliness will show that you take the role seriously and understand the importance of maintaining high standards.

Show Your Passion for Hospitality

Make sure to express your enthusiasm for the hospitality industry during the interview. Share any relevant experiences or stories that highlight your love for food and service. This will help you connect with the interviewers and demonstrate that you're a great fit for their team.

Be Ready to Discuss Flexibility

Since the job offers flexible hours, be prepared to talk about your availability and willingness to adapt to different shifts. Highlight any previous experiences where you successfully managed changing schedules or worked in a fast-paced environment.

Ask Thoughtful Questions

Prepare a few questions to ask at the end of the interview. Inquire about the team dynamics, training opportunities, or how they encourage creativity in the kitchen. This shows that you're genuinely interested in the role and eager to contribute to their success.
